Hello Everyone!

We will once again be holding meetings of The Art and State of Safety Journal Club! The Journal Club will meet on WEDNESDAYS AT 3 PM EASTERN TIME (CHECK YOUR TIME ZONES!)

If you are interested in registering for this Journal Club, please do so here: https://forms.gle/JJTLFJ3Xg6KP42gZ8. You are welcome to attend every meeting, or just the ones you are interested in and/or able to make. Also, please feel free to spread the word to any colleagues, students, or others you feel may be interested and have them register.

The link below has a schedule of the papers we will discuss for this semester. We spend 2 weeks on each paper. The 1st week will be a "Silent Meeting" in which we will collectively read and comment on an abbreviated version of the paper in a "Table Read." The 2nd week we will have a verbal discussion about the paper led by one of our members or one of the authors of the paper.
